Promise Robotics is a rapidly growing venture-backed technology startup with a mission to help the building industry to harness automation toward producing more affordable and sustainable buildings. Our world-class team combines AI, Industrialized Robotics, and construction under one roof to develop the most advanced robotic products for the construction of highly efficient and sustainable buildings.

We’re looking for a BIM Software Developer to join our team and develop cutting-edge solutions for our core robotic manufacturing technologies. In this role, you will bridge the gap between architectural models and our robotics platform. You’ll develop tools, plugins, and data pipelines that allow seamless translation of BIM models into buildable, automatable outputs.

You might be a good fit if you:
  • Have a passion for leading industry-changing solutions with significant social, economic, and environmental impact
  • Desire to join a founding team of VC-backed startup in early stage
  • Are committed to continuous learning at the intersection of several industries
What you'll do:
  • Design and develop sophisticated DfMA digital framing and BIM modelling solutions in collaboration with the robotics and built engineering teams
  • Perform detailed analysis, design, code development, software integration and testing
  • Analyze complex functions, procedures and problems to deliver creative and effective solutions
  • Integrate with Autodesk APIs to support cloud-based model access and version control
  • Help establish internal standards for BIM interoperability, scalability, and automation-readiness
  • Participate in design and code reviews
What you need to succeed:
  • Bachelor/Graduate degree in Computer Science or Computer/Electrical Engineering or related technical fields
  • Experience in Python and C# or .NET programming
  • Experience with AutoDesk Revit API or similar modelling solutions
  • Knowledge of Building Information Modeling (BIM)
  • Experience with the construction industry
  • Experience in developing REST API
  • Experience with software design and development in a test-driven environment
  • Team player with excellent interpersonal and communication skills
  • Organized, focused and persistent with the ability to work to the plan and meet delivery dates
  • Excellent problem solver and quick learner
